J'ai un dll écrite avec Builder C++ dans laqu'elle j'ai une classe qui met permet de sauvegarder un fichier dans une base de donnée. Cette classe utilise donc naturellement un TStream en entrée.
Cependant, lorsque j'utilise cette dll depuis mon programme delphi, lorsque mon objet c++ veux acceder au TStream que Delphi lui a fourni, j'obtient une belle EAV
C'est la premiere fois que j'obtient une erreur pareil avec des objets VCL.Violation d'accès à l'adresse 00000000. Lecture de l'adresse 00000000
la gestion des stream serait-elle différentes entre delphi et c++ builder ? comment faire dans ce cas la ?

 

 
		
		 
         
			
			



 passage de TStream de Delphi à C++
 passage de TStream de Delphi à C++
				 Répondre avec citation
  Répondre avec citation


 
			 
   
 
 
 
 
  
 
 
 
 
			 
  
 Envoyé par KangOl
 Envoyé par KangOl
					
				
Partager